Early JDM climate control vs digital climate control (s-13)

I am doing a ca18 swap for my buddy and his clip came with the early (non-digital) climate control. I want to put the climate control in his fastback, but I wanna use a digital unit. Does the wiring and sensors crossover directly from the early climate control to the digital one or do I need a new harness? I have all the harnesses and the control unit for the early climate control, I have found a DCC control unit for really cheap, and I have found plenty of write-ups on the DCC install so I just need to know if the wiring and sensors would crossover from the early one to the DCC unit.

you definitely need the DCC harness, it converts the standard harness to the DCC and it has the connectors for the additional sensors such as the sun load sensor, cabin temp sensor and the air mix motor.

in that case if the connector fits the DCC unit, then you should be fine. just make sure you have all the correct sensors and connectors to plug them into. for me the hardest part was installing the linkage arm to the air mix door, mounting the air mix motor and chopping the blower speed sensor fins.
